The close focus on the 80mm lens models is different than on the 75mm lens models. So an MX-EVS (75mm) knob won't be accurate on a 2.8C, I don't think.
Here's an MX-EVS knob on Ebay (foot scale). The close focus is 3 feet. The mark for 3-1/2 feet (close focus mark on my 2,8C) is 15 degrees or so away from the closest focus mark-
